Transaction 23f5531db84b8cdc6e2a3aafdebe543460b1cf99560cd96f4db07e92a3ae6f25
1 Input
1 Output
-
23f5531db84b8cdc6e2a3aafdebe543460b1cf99560cd96f4db07e92a3ae6f25:0
- value
- 463047
- script pubkey
- OP_0 OP_PUSHBYTES_20 170e32fbf8d5ac47a28b70f8195841296201721d
- address
- bc1qzu8r97lc6kky0g5twrupjkzp993qzusag93f8x